TO HIS MISTRESS IN ABSENCE
by: Torquato Tasso (1544-1595)
- AR from thy dearest self, the
scope
- Of all my aims,
- I waste in secret flames;
- And only live because I hope.
-
- O when will Fate restore
- The joys, in whose bright fire
- My expectation shall expire,
- That I may live because I hope no more!
This English translation of "To
His Mistress in Absence" was composed by Thomas Stanley
(1625-1678). |
